r語(yǔ)言排序函數(shù)的用法是什么

小億
126
2023-11-06 12:32:52

在R語(yǔ)言中,可以使用sort()函數(shù)對(duì)向量、矩陣或數(shù)據(jù)框進(jìn)行排序。sort()函數(shù)的用法如下:

sort(x, decreasing = FALSE, na.last = NA)

其中,x是要排序的對(duì)象,可以是向量、矩陣或數(shù)據(jù)框。

decreasing參數(shù)用于指定排序的順序,當(dāng)decreasing=FALSE時(shí),表示升序排序(默認(rèn)),當(dāng)decreasing=TRUE時(shí),表示降序排序。

na.last參數(shù)用于指定是否將缺失值放在排序后的最后。當(dāng)na.last=NA時(shí),表示將缺失值放在排序后的最后;當(dāng)na.last=FALSE時(shí),表示將缺失值放在排序后的最前面。

sort()函數(shù)返回排序后的對(duì)象,不會(huì)改變?cè)嫉膶?duì)象??梢酝ㄟ^賦值操作將排序結(jié)果保存到一個(gè)新的變量中。

0